Transaction 93abe37f359aedaaa1a340b04b1a611d29df95dcb718b084e5a1e87fe9573d3a

1 Input
2 Outputs
  • 93abe37f359aedaaa1a340b04b1a611d29df95dcb718b084e5a1e87fe9573d3a:0
  • value  36740000
    address  1cDEPu5r6E9sdExnK6rzBwCyWZCRQDRiJ
  • 93abe37f359aedaaa1a340b04b1a611d29df95dcb718b084e5a1e87fe9573d3a:1
  • value  1959332292
    address  1CgddxqJSGZakSRjr87uoDAmucoTvk5YpG